技术文摘
利用 VBS 和 BAT 让 Windows 后台自动运行 Nodejs 应用程序
利用 VBS 和 BAT 让 Windows 后台自动运行 Nodejs 应用程序
在 Windows 操作系统中,有时我们需要让 Nodejs 应用程序在后台自动运行,以实现特定的功能或服务。通过结合使用 VBS(Visual Basic Script)和 BAT(Batch)脚本,我们可以轻松地达到这个目的。
确保您已经安装了 Nodejs 并且您的应用程序已经准备就绪。接下来,我们来创建所需的脚本。
创建一个 BAT 脚本,例如“start_app.bat”,在其中输入以下命令:
node "您的应用程序路径及文件名"
确保将“您的应用程序路径及文件名”替换为实际的路径和文件名。
然后,创建一个 VBS 脚本,例如“auto_run.vbs”,并输入以下代码:
Set WshShell = CreateObject("WScript.Shell")
WshShell.Run "start_app.bat", 0
Set WshShell = Nothing
上述 VBS 脚本的作用是在后台静默运行 BAT 脚本。
要让这个应用程序在 Windows 启动时自动运行,您可以将“auto_run.vbs”脚本的快捷方式添加到 Windows 的启动文件夹中。启动文件夹的路径通常为:
C:\Users\您的用户名\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up
将快捷方式放入启动文件夹后,每次 Windows 启动时,Nodejs 应用程序就会在后台自动运行。
需要注意的是,确保您的应用程序没有任何依赖于用户交互的操作,因为它在后台运行时可能无法获取用户的输入。另外,也要确保您的应用程序在后台运行时能够稳定地工作,并且不会对系统性能造成过大的影响。
通过这种方式,利用 VBS 和 BAT 的组合,我们成功地实现了让 Nodejs 应用程序在 Windows 后台自动运行,为我们的工作和开发带来了便利。无论是构建自动化任务、服务还是长期运行的应用,这种方法都能满足我们的需求,提高工作效率和系统的智能化程度。但在实际应用中,还需根据具体的场景和需求进行适当的调整和优化,以确保应用程序的正常运行和系统的稳定性。
TAGS: bat 脚本 VBS 编程 Windows 后台运行 Nodejs 应用
- Flex 中遍历 Object 对象内容的代码实现
- WML 语法全集及相关介绍 第 1/3 页
- WAP 建站中 WML 语言语法基础教程第 1/6 页
- 优质的 WAP 常见问题问答汇总(二)第 1/3 页
- Flex 播放器的播放、缓冲进度条与音频曲线显示实现
- Flex4 DataGrid 嵌入 RadioButton 的实现方法与代码
- WML 学习之七:CGI 编程
- Flex 弹性布局全面解析
- IDEA 升级后 Git 拉取和推送标签消失的应对策略
- WML 学习之六:事件
- Flex 自定义 DataGrid 依据条目某一属性值更改背景颜色
- WML 学习之四:锚与任务
- WML 学习之五:显示表单
- Visual Assist X 番茄助手安装及汉化指南
- WML 学习(三):显示文本